Features
- TDK C Type 1206 Series X7R Dielectric. TDK presents the 1206 series of ceramic multilayer capacitors. With a monolithic structure that ensures superior mechanical strength and reliability, these multilayer capacitors are suitable for various commercial grade applications, from power supply circuits to LED displays. These ceramic multilayer capacitors are known for their low ESL and excellent frequency characteristics, which allow for a circuit design that closely conforms to theoretical values. Features and Benefits: High capacitance through precision technologies that enable the *** of multiple thinner ceramic dielectric layers Low self-heating and high ripple resistance due to low ESR. 1206 Series components are Commercial Grade for general applications including:. General electronic equipment Mobile communication equipment Power supply circuit Office automation equipment TV LED displays Servers PCs Notebooks
Spec
- Quantity:1bag(2000pieces)
- Capacitance:220nF
- Voltage:100V dc
- Package/Case:1206 (3216M)
- Mounting Type:Surface Mount
- Dielectric:X7R
- Tolerance:±10%
- Dimensions:3.2 x 1.6 x 1.15mm
- Length:3.2mm
- Depth:1.6mm
- Height:1.15mm
- Series:C
- Minimum Operating Temperature:-55°C
